Skip to content

Commit 4d72e17

Browse files
committed
Make implementation more readable
1 parent 9bb439a commit 4d72e17

File tree

6 files changed

+12
-20
lines changed

6 files changed

+12
-20
lines changed

frameworks/keyed/rendrjs/package-lock.json

Lines changed: 4 additions & 4 deletions
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

frameworks/keyed/rendrjs/package.json

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-10,7 +10,7 @@
1010
"webpack-cli": "5.1.4"
1111
},
1212
"dependencies": {
13-
"@rendrjs/core": "0.1.236"
13+
"@rendrjs/core": "0.1.237"
1414
},
1515
"js-framework-benchmark": {
1616
"frameworkVersionFromPackage": "@rendrjs/core",

frameworks/keyed/rendrjs/src/Button.js

Lines changed: 1 addition &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,10 +1,8 @@
11
import { button, div } from '@rendrjs/core';
2-
import { colSm6 } from './classes';
32

4-
let className = colSm6 + ' smallpad';
53
export let Button = (props) => {
64
return div({
7-
class: className,
5+
class: 'col-sm-6 smallpad',
86
slot: button({
97
id: props.id,
108
onclick: props.cb,

frameworks/keyed/rendrjs/src/Jumbotron.js

Lines changed: 2 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-1,9 +1,8 @@
11
import { div, h1, rendr } from '@rendrjs/core';
22
import { Button } from './Button';
3-
import { colMd6 } from './classes';
43

54
let header = div({
6-
class: colMd6,
5+
class: 'col-md-6',
76
slot: h1({ slot: 'Rendrjs keyed' }),
87
});
98

@@ -15,7 +14,7 @@ export let Jumbotron = (props) => {
1514
slot: [
1615
header,
1716
div({
18-
class: colMd6,
17+
class: 'col-md-6',
1918
slot: div({
2019
class: 'row',
2120
slot: [

frameworks/keyed/rendrjs/src/Row.js

Lines changed: 4 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-1,24 +1,23 @@
11
import { a, td, tr } from '@rendrjs/core';
2-
import { colMd1, colMd4, colMd6 } from './classes';
32
import { makeIcon } from './RemoveIcon';
43

54
let icon = makeIcon();
6-
let emptyTd = td({ class: colMd6 });
5+
let emptyTd = td({ class: 'col-md-6' });
76

87
export let Row = ({ hi, sel, item, del }) => {
98
return tr({
109
class: hi ? 'danger' : undefined,
1110
slot: [
12-
td({ class: colMd1, slot: `${item.id}` }),
11+
td({ class: 'col-md-1', slot: `${item.id}` }),
1312
td({
14-
class: colMd4,
13+
class: 'col-md-4',
1514
slot: a({
1615
onclick: () => sel(item.id),
1716
slot: item.label,
1817
}),
1918
}),
2019
td({
21-
class: colMd1,
20+
class: 'col-md-1',
2221
slot: a({
2322
onclick: () => del(item.id),
2423
slot: icon,

frameworks/keyed/rendrjs/src/classes.js

Lines changed: 0 additions & 4 deletions
This file was deleted.

0 commit comments

Comments
 (0)